Welcome to refined living in The Grande at Colts Neck. This exceptional Alexandria Model offers 4 bedrooms, 2 full and 2 half baths, and a beautifully finished lower level, blending elegance, comfort, and modern convenience. A grand two-story foyer introduces a light-filled, open-concept layout enhanced by rich hardwood flooring and 9-foot ceilings. The sophisticated living and dining spaces flow seamlessly into a stunning eat-in kitchen with stainless steel appliances, breakfast nook, and elevated seating, all facing a warm and inviting family room with a wood burning fireplace overlooking a private paver patio, creating an ideal setting for outdoor entertaining. The expansive primary suite is a true retreat, featuring vaulted ceilings, a sitting area, a generous walk-in closet, and a spa-inspired bath with dual vanities, soaking tub, and separate shower. Three additional well-appointed bedrooms and a full bath complete the upper level. The fully finished basement with high ceilings and a half bath offers versatile space for a home theater, fitness studio, or lounge. Additional highlights include a newer roof, two-car garage, and the ease of public water and sewer. Residents of The Grande enjoy resort-style amenities including a pool, playground, and basketball court, all just moments from major routes, scenic parks, and the charm of Colts Neck's renowned orchards and horse farms. A-4
Mixed Housing District
The purpose of this section is to provide a variety of housing opportunities in that portion of the Township designated to accommodate the Township's low/moderate-income housing consistent with the adopted land use and housing elements of the Colts Neck Township Master Plan. It is specifically required that any development in this zone and under the zoning provision of this section will require the developer to abide by and meet the requirements of the terms and conditions of an Order of the Honorable Eugene Serpentelli, entered December 11986, as may be amended from time to time, concerning affordable housing requirements in the Township of Colts Neck. It is intended that the design alternatives be used to maximize design flexibility, provide a mixture of housing types, meet the minimum dwelling units sizes as set forth by the New Jersey Housing and Mortgage Finance Agency or other applicable state agency requirements and produce the Township's regional fair share of lower-income housing. Environmentally critical areas shall be avoided by improvements if alternative solutions found to be reasonable and practical are available. Buffer areas along tract lines shall be provided, especially adjacent to farms. Where the standards in the A-4 District differ from other provisions of this chapter, the A-4 standards shall apply
